Understanding Strength In Every Part Of A Structure
A strong structure begins with knowing how each part works together. The base, walls, roof, and joints must all support one another in a balanced way. If one part fails, it can affect the whole system and cause damage over time.
This is why builders focus on the full system instead of just one area. Good design helps spread weight and stress across the structure.
Engineers plan how loads move from the top down to the ground. This helps prevent cracks, bends, and sudden failure. Even small changes in design can make a big difference in long term strength.

Smart Design Choices That Prevent Damage
Design is not only about how a building looks but also how it performs. Good design plans for stress points and weak areas before they become a problem. This includes adding support where needed and avoiding shapes that trap water or heat.
Open flow for air and water is also important. When water builds up, it can weaken parts of a structure. Proper drainage and spacing help keep areas dry and safe.
These small design choices help prevent long term damage and keep the structure in good shape. They also help reduce repair costs by stopping problems before they grow. Over time, these simple steps support better safety and longer use of the structure.
Regular Checks And Early Problem Detection
Regular checks are one of the best ways to protect a structure. Small issues can grow into big problems if they are ignored. By checking for cracks, rust, or loose parts, owners can fix problems early and avoid costly repairs.
Trained teams often look for signs that are easy to miss. They use simple tools and careful observation to spot early damage. This helps keep systems working well and extends the life of the structure.

Protecting Structures From Weather And Wear
Weather is one of the biggest threats to any structure. Rain, heat, and strong winds can slowly weaken materials. Over time, this can lead to damage that is hard to repair.
Protecting surfaces from these forces is key to long term safety. Coatings and covers help block water and reduce heat damage. Sealing joints and edges also keeps moisture out.
In areas with strong storms, extra support may be added to protect against wind. These steps help reduce wear and keep the structure stable.
